DICE has offered insight as to why Star Wars Battlefront isn’t available on PlayStation 3 and Xbox 360.
Speaking on Reddit, Matthew Everett, Star Wars Battlefront’s Community Manager, explained that the horsepower of PlayStation 4 and Xbox One was necessary to achieve the developer’s goals for the hotly anticipated science-fiction shooter.
“We could not achieve what we want to visually and with the gameplay functionality without the power of this generation’s consoles or a modern day PC," said Everett.
Star Wars Battlefront 3 was originally in development for Sony and Microsoft’s last-generation consoles, though the game was ultimately canceled. As such, the series skipped an entire generation of consoles.
Star Wars Battlefront on PS4 and Xbox One will be released in November 2015. Unlike previous iterations in the series, the game won’t feature any space battles. Publisher Electronic Arts expects Battlefront to ship 9-10 million copies worldwide by April 2016.
